Oil stain cleaning tips for jeans

To clean the oil stains on jeans, apply detergent to the pants and rub them, and then wash the pants with water. Or we can mix toothpaste with laundry detergent and apply it to the oil stains on our pants.

Jeans are a piece in everyone's wardrobe. When we go out to dinner in jeans, it's easy for oil to splash on our pants, but don't worry. The oil on our jeans is easier to clean up.

At this time, we can ignore the oil stain on the jeans and clean it with detergent when we go back. We just need to squeeze the detergent on the pants, then rub the pants, and finally wash the pants in clean water.

If you can't find detergent at hand, you can clean the oil stains with our usual toothpaste for brushing teeth and detergent for washing clothes. Just mix the two together, then apply them to the oil stains on your pants and rub them for a while.
